站长网 MsSql教程 sql-server – 链接服务器问题.无法使用Windows身份验证作为远程

sql-server – 链接服务器问题.无法使用Windows身份验证作为远程

我试着设置链接服务器.目标服务器是MS SQL 2008R2. 如果我通过sa帐户设置远程登录,它工作正常. 但是,如果我使用Windows帐户,则会弹出错误. 我从日志中收到以下消息. Attempting to use an NT account name with SQL Server Authentication 有没有让链接服

我试着设置链接服务器.目标服务器是MS SQL 2008R2.

如果我通过sa帐户设置远程登录,它工作正常.

但是,如果我使用Windows帐户,则会弹出错误.

我从日志中收到以下消息.

Attempting to use an NT account name with SQL Server Authentication

有没有让链接服务器使用Windows身份验证?

解决方法

不,您无法为远程方面指定Windows帐户.

您所能做的就是检查“模拟”复选框,但是您的服务器上没有SQL帐户可以使用Windows域帐户连接到远程计算机.您的服务器上的Windows用户也无法使用其他Windows帐户连接到远程计算机.

现在,说你可能做的是使用EXECUTE AS模拟存储过程中的Windows帐户(我假设你在这里使用存储过程)然后为你冒充的帐户设置链接服务器映射,这将通过通过正确地假设在两台计算机上正确设置了Kerberos.

本文来自网络,不代表站长网立场,转载请注明出处:https://www.tzzz.com.cn/html/jc/mssql/2021/0524/5944.html

作者: dawei

【声明】:站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。
联系我们

联系我们

0577-28828765

在线咨询: QQ交谈

邮箱: xwei067@foxmail.com

工作时间:周一至周五,9:00-17:30,节假日休息

返回顶部